fix(asyncify): consume-once root suspensions — replaces the wake-window deferral

The deferral (9ca2ac1) modeled the wrong condition and taxed every parked
fiber completion with a macrotask hop: under CI load that stretched
three-client apply chains and flaked drift-trio S4 twice consecutively
(26/26 green locally under stress) — retracted.

The actual fatal state, readable in all four prod stacks once seen: a SECOND
rewind of the same root suspension. Root suspends once per fiber_swap out of
it; two parked fibers completing against one root suspension epoch (a tool
fiber + a collab fiber both waking around open:settled) each drive
finishContextSwitch(root) — the second rewinds already-consumed data →
"unreachable executed" → poisoned runtime, with the wake-side "index out of
bounds" as the sibling symptom.

Cure: stop exempting root from the validity check the shim already keeps.
First consumption proceeds synchronously — zero added latency anywhere; the
second is refused ([wx-asyncify] "root suspension already consumed") — the
yielded fiber stays properly suspended and resumable, root continues via its
real pending resume, libcontext's ghost-epoch contract enforced one layer
lower. Root remains exempt only from the internally-parked quarantine (its
yield park is routine).

.ci-cache-epoch 4→5 (the epoch-4 cache holds the retracted deferral shim).

Local: fiber 2/2 + timer 1/1, firefox sweep 20 passed, drift-trio-scenarios
kicad-chromium 26/26 under 3-worker stress, web fatal+follow 2/2.
